The Service
We provide support/care for adults over the age of 18 who have brain injury, physical, sensory or neurological disability. The extent of support and care provided is based on individual assessment of need. Personalised support services available include assistance with daily living activities, personal care, leisure and social skills and household management
The Role
Be part of the management team and will support the Registered Manager to meet the Domiciliary Care Agencies Regulations (Northern Ireland) 2007 and the DHSS&PS Domiciliary Care Agency Minimum Standards.
Ensure that NIHE "Supporting People" contractual requirements and standards are met and maintained. They shall Support the Registered Manager to develop and implement personalised care/support plans and individual risk assessments to meet individual needs.
Support the Registered Manager to ensure the delivery of quality care and support.
Support with the management budgets and resources.
Mentor and supervise the Support Team.
